The 12th Aviation Power and Gas Turbine Focus Conference and Exhibition

 

Exhibition Overview

The 12th Aviation Power and Gas Turbine Focus Conference and Exhibition (hereinafter referred to as "GTF2025") will be held at the Shanghai World Expo Exhibition & Convention Center from July 16th to 18th, 2025. Centered around the theme of "Linking the Global Aviation Power and Gas Turbine Industry Chain to Build a Win - Win Cooperation Ecosystem", it innovatively integrates the "High - level Forum + Academic Conference + Procurement Matchmaking + Professional Exhibition" into a four - in - one model.

 

With a 3 - day schedule, over 50 themed forums, more than 200 speakers and presenters, over 1,500 participants, an exhibition area of 17,000 square meters, and more than 15,000 professional visitors, GTF2025 will leverage the strong industrial chain agglomeration effect of Shanghai and the Yangtze River Delta region. Exhibition Highlights

Highlight 1: Gathering of Global Leading Innovative Enterprises

Previous GTF Focus Exhibitions have attracted the participation of domestic leading enterprises such as Aviation Industry Corporation of China, AECC (Aero Engine Corporation of China), Dongfang Electric Corporation, Harbin Electric Corporation, Shanghai Electric Group, China United Heavy - Duty Gas Turbine Establishment, No. 703 Research Institute of CSIC (China Shipbuilding Industry Corporation), Hangzhou Steam Turbine Power Group, and Nanjing Turbine & Electric Machinery (Group) Co., Ltd.

Meanwhile, internationally renowned enterprises like GE, CFM International, Safran, Pratt & Whitney, Siemens Energy, Mitsubishi Power, Doosan Heavy Industries & Construction, Baker Hughes, Solar Turbines, and Kawasaki will also showcase their latest technologies and products. The participation of these enterprises not only reflects the international cooperation and exchanges in the "Two Engines" industry but also provides a platform for domestic and foreign enterprises to demonstrate their strength and seek cooperation.

 

Highlight 2: High - level Forums Provide In - depth Analysis of Industry Development Pain Points and Trends

The 2025 GTF Focus Exhibition comprehensively showcases the development status of the "Two Engines" industry through the "Conference + Exhibition" model. It consists of five major conference segments: the opening ceremony forum, strategic conferences, academic conferences, technical conferences, and industrial conferences.

Concurrent events include the Academic Conference on Aero - Engines and Gas Turbines and the Innovation Conference on Industry - University - Research Cooperation, the 3rd Civil Aviation Power Industry Development Conference, the 12th Gas Turbine Focus Conference, the 12th Innovation Development and Intelligent Operation and Maintenance Conference of the Gas - Fired Power Industry, and the Low - Altitude Flight Technology and Application Conference.

Four Themed Exhibition Areas

  • Civil Aviation Power Complete Machine Manufacturing and Application Scenario Demonstration Area
  • Gas Turbine Complete Machine Manufacturing and Application Scenario Demonstration Area
  • New Power System and Gas - Fired Power Area
  • Low - Altitude Flight Achievements Area

Three Special Exhibition Areas

  • Industry - University - Research - Application Exchange and Exhibition Area
  • Aviation Power and Gas Turbine Industry Innovation Demonstration Area
  • International Exhibition Area

 

More than 250 leading enterprises and scientific research institutions in the aviation power and gas turbine industry chain will participate in the exhibition, showcasing a wide range of products, including various types of aero - engines such as aircraft engines, turbofans, turboshafts, turbojets, turboprops, pistons, hybrids, and electric engines, as well as different types of heavy - duty gas turbines like H - class, F - class, and E - class, 1 - 50MW industrial gas turbines, ship - borne gas turbines, hydrogen - fired turbines, core materials and components, manufacturing and processing equipment, assembly equipment, core components and systems, and control and auxiliary systems.
